Superb day, 8 brown trout with the biggest going just over 1lb. Plenty of fly life and rising fish, the difficult wading on the beat only added to the fun even if it made getting a fly out to cover a rise a tad difficult.

Got to the river early only to find it had risen over night and coloured but decided to fish anyway. What a brilliant day it turned out to be 6 Browns biggest 1 1/4lb, 1 small grayling and lost many others. Large hatches of Yellow May dun, small olives and some May fly, all fish taken on dry's.
